The theology at the base of your concept doesn’t work. According to Christianity, Jesus will return – he is the Messiah, not some one else. If this boy is Jesus 2.0 then describe him as such, otherwise, it reads as if this other person is the Messiah which is true in Judaism.

In order for the premise to be credible , it’s necessary to establish that Christianity, akin to Buddhism, supports the belief in either reincarnation or a prophesied manifestation of yet another Messiah.
Which it doesn’t. ?So what is so unique about the kid that would motivate a Catholic priest to overcome his theologically based skepticism to check it out? ?
IOW: ?what is the inciting incident that makes the local priest think the kid is the Messiah ver 2.0?
This logline sets up a situation. What happens during the investigation? Or after it? What’s the mystery, the drama, and the crime? What’s the priest’s goal? Describe what will be happening on screen, not just the situation that brings about the action.
